This is truly an innovative partnership, portending a shift in the way that brands are considering their loyalty programs. By working together on a partnership that shares benefits across programs, both companies stand to both gain new customers and entrench loyalty from their existing customer base.
The shared benefits in the Crossover Rewards program could very easily draw frequent traveler loyalty away from other airlines and hotels, soley due to the expansive advantages of status with either Delta or Starwood.
Rather than having to build up loyalty to gain status at both companies, travelers need only focus on one program to reap the benefits.
